October 20, 1887 Thursday After all the grumbling which the Ontonagon and Brule River railroad has caused the people of Ontonagon, it is likely to be their first railroad. The Milwaukee and Northern which controls the O and BR franchise purposes to build it south from Ontonagon to the DSS and A as soon as the latter line is finished to a convenient point. The two roads will make a complete outline for Ontonagon. |
